FTC Sends $23.8M to Grubhub Drivers, Customers

Story summary
  • The Federal Trade Commission is distributing $23.8 million to 640,038 Grubhub drivers and customers.
  • Recipients must cash the mail or PayPal payments by August 12 2026 or lose them.
  • Grubhub will pay $25 million now and faces a suspended $140 million judgment that could be enforced later.
  • The settlement requires Grubhub to disclose delivery costs before checkout, simplify Grubhub+ cancellations, obtain restaurant consent before listing, and cease adding 325,000 unauthorized venues.
